Marston (Holdings) in Sheffield is seeking a Client Solutions Manager to lead client onboarding and manage the transition from sales to delivery. This pivotal role involves designing solutions that are practical and compliant, ensuring excellent client experiences.
With a salary of up to £42,000, the position offers hybrid working arrangements and a range of benefits including healthcare cash plans and enhanced parental packages.

How to prepare for a job interview at Marston (Holdings)
✨Know the Company Inside Out
Before your interview, make sure you research Marston (Holdings) thoroughly. Understand their services, values, and recent developments. This will not only help you answer questions more effectively but also show your genuine interest in the company.
✨Showcase Your Client Management Skills
As a Client Solutions Manager, you'll need to demonstrate your ability to lead onboarding processes and manage client relationships. Prepare specific examples from your past experiences where you've successfully designed solutions or improved client satisfaction.
✨Prepare for Scenario-Based Questions
Expect to face scenario-based questions that assess your problem-solving skills and ability to handle client challenges. Think of situations where you had to design practical solutions under pressure, and be ready to discuss your thought process.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ions that reflect your understanding of the role and the company. Inquire about their onboarding processes or how they measure client satisfaction. This shows you're proactive and genuinely interested in contributing to their success.
